Files
esdp/scripts/installer.nsh

14 lines
409 B
NSIS

!macro customInstall
; Register esdp protocol
WriteRegStr HKCR "esdp" "" "URL:EMS Data Pump Protocol"
WriteRegStr HKCR "esdp" "URL Protocol" ""
WriteRegStr HKCR "esdp\\shell" "" ""
WriteRegStr HKCR "esdp\\shell\\open" "" ""
WriteRegStr HKCR "esdp\\shell\\open\\command" "" '"$INSTDIR\EMSDP.exe" "%1"'
!macroend
!macro customUnInstall
; Remove esdp protocol
DeleteRegKey HKCR "esdp"
!macroend